Fashion Crimes: Galliano, Chanel & Is Everything “Chic” Now?
One of the summer’s biggest stories was the announcement and subsequent cancellation of John Galliano: Horizons, the major Spring 2027 Costume Institute exhibition that would have celebrated Galliano’s extraordinary and complicated career.
Naturally, Anna and Ella have opinions. Was canceling the exhibition the right decision? Can we separate the art from the artist? And what would a Galliano-inspired Met Gala have looked like if it had actually happened?
But Galliano is far from the only designer on trial. Ella arrives with a confession of her own: she finally caved and bought her first pair of Matthieu Blazy Chanel shoes. So, is Blazy making Chanel exciting again and could we be witnessing the beginning of a new era for the house?
And while we’re asking important questions... why is everything suddenly “chic”?
Chic restaurants. Chic sneakers. Chic vacations. Chic interiors. Chic water bottles.
Has social media officially ruined the word?
After years of quiet luxury and understated minimalism, fashion also seems to be having fun again. Anna and Ella debate the bedazzling of everything, the return of maximalism and statement dressing, archival fashion, luxury prices, what they’re actually buying for fall and whether we’re finally witnessing the return of something fashion has been missing: Personality.
